Game Selection and Variety

The heart of any online casino is its game library. Irish players, like those globally, desire a diverse and engaging selection. This includes a wide range of slots, from classic three-reel games to modern video slots with immersive themes and bonus features. Table games are also essential, with variations of blackjack, roulette, poker, and baccarat. The inclusion of live dealer games, which stream real-time gameplay with professional dealers, is increasingly important, offering a more authentic and social casino experience. Furthermore, players appreciate casinos that regularly update their game selection with new releases from reputable software providers. The availability of progressive jackpot games, offering the potential for life-changing wins, is another significant draw.

Security and Trust

Security is a fundamental concern for online gamblers. Players need to feel confident that their personal and financial information is safe and secure. This requires robust security measures, including SSL encryption, responsible gambling tools, and adherence to data protection regulations. Transparency is also crucial. Casinos should clearly display their licensing information, game payout percentages (RTPs), and terms and conditions. Players should be able to easily access information about the casino’s ownership, regulatory oversight, and responsible gambling policies. Building trust is an ongoing process, and demonstrating a commitment to player safety and fair play is essential.

Payment Options and Payout Speed

Convenient and reliable payment options are a must. Irish players expect a variety of deposit and withdrawal methods, including credit and debit cards, e-wallets (like P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ller), bank transfers, and potentially, newer options like cryptocurrencies. Fast and efficient payouts are also a significant factor. Players want to receive their winnings promptly and without unnecessary delays. Casinos that offer quick processing times and transparent withdrawal policies gain a significant competitive advantage. Clear communication about payment processing times and any associated fees is also important.

Bonuses, Promotions, and Loyalty Programs

Bonuses and promotions are a key element in attracting and retaining players. Welcome bonuses, deposit bonuses, free spins, and other promotional offers can entice new players to sign up and encourage existing players to keep playing. However, it’s crucial that these offers are fair, transparent, and easy to understand. The terms and conditions should be clearly stated, and wagering requirements should be reasonable. Loyalty programs, which reward players for their continued play, are also effective in fostering loyalty. These programs often offer benefits such as cashback, exclusive bonuses, personalized promotions, and dedicated account managers.

Customer Support

Responsive and helpful customer support is essential for resolving player issues and building trust. Players need access to support channels such as live chat, email, and phone, with prompt response times. Support staff should be knowledgeable, friendly, and able to address player queries effectively. Multilingual support can also be beneficial, particularly in a diverse market like Ireland. The availability of a comprehensive FAQ section can also help players find answers to common questions quickly.
